Featuring Wi-Fi in the rooms, Boutique Hotel Musee Gjirokaster is nearly a 5-minute drive from the town Cerciz Topulli Square. Featuring 9 rooms with views of the mountain, this hotel is just a short stroll from Gjirokaster Castle.
Location
The centre of Gjirokaster is a 15 minutes' walk of the accommodation. Ethnographic Museum is just an 11-minute stroll from the hotel, while Local es bus stop is merely 150 metres away. Options for cultural tourism include Obelisk, situated only 1 km away.
Rooms
Boutique Hotel Musee features allergy-friendly rooms appointed with ironing facilities and air conditioning as well as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. They are furnished with sound-proofed windows, and also come with tea and coffee making facilities. For more comfort, hair dryers and free toiletries, along with a bidet and a walk-in shower, are provided.
